Ingredients

  • 2 14-oz. cans beef broth
  • ½ cup sliced carrots

Method

  1. Combine broth, carrots, onions, potatoes, garlic, tomatoes, and Worcestershire sauce in slow cooker. Cook on Low 6–8 hours.
  2. Before serving, stir in salsa, sampling as you go to get the right balance of flavors.
  3. Serve the soup in bowls. Offer your choice of garnishes as toppings.
